The Grand Palace: This iconic complex is home to the Emerald Buddha and showcases traditional Thai architecture. Visitor Tip: Dress respectfully, covering shoulders and knees, when visiting.
Wat Pho: Known for the Reclining Buddha, this temple offers insights into Thai history and culture, including massage and traditional medicine school.
Jim Thompson House: Explore the former home of the American silk entrepreneur, featuring traditional Thai architecture and a collection of art and antiques.
The Core Tip: The main way visitors move around Bangkok is through its extensive public transit system, including the BTS Skytrain and MRT subway.
The Pro Move: To avoid traffic congestion, use the BTS Skytrain during peak hours, especially for routes to popular areas like Siam and Chatuchak Market.
The Core Tip: Bangkok experiences a peak tourism season from November to February, when the weather is cooler and more pleasant.
The Pro Move: Visit popular attractions early in the morning or late afternoon to avoid large crowds and enjoy a quieter experience.
The Core Tip: Bangkok's major tourist areas are generally walkable, but sidewalks can be crowded and uneven in places.
The Pro Move: When walking, stay alert and keep to well-lit, busy streets, especially after dark, to ensure personal safety.
The Core Tip: Most hotels, restaurants, and attractions in Bangkok accept credit cards, though smaller vendors may prefer cash.
The Pro Move: Keep small denominations of Thai Baht handy for street food markets and local shops where card payments might not be accepted.
The Core Tip: From Suvarnabhumi Airport, travelers can access the city via taxis, rideshares, or the Airport Rail Link to downtown Bangkok.
The Pro Move: For first-time visitors, following airport signage to the designated taxi pickup area can save time and ensure a reliable transportation option.
